# Parse string output of `avbtool info_image`.
def ParseAvbInfo(info_raw):
# line_matcher is for parsing each output line of `avbtool info_image`.
# example string input: " Hash Algorithm: sha1"
# example matched input: (" ", "Hash Algorithm", "sha1")
line_matcher = re.compile(r'^(\s*)([^:]+):\s*(.*)$')
# prop_matcher is for parsing value part of 'Prop' in `avbtool info_image`.
# example string input: "example_prop_key -> 'example_prop_value'"
# example matched output: ("example_prop_key", "example_prop_value")
prop_matcher = re.compile(r"(.+)\s->\s'(.+)'")
info = {}
indent_stack = [[-1, info]]
for line_info_raw in info_raw.split('\n'):
# Parse the line
line_info_parsed = line_matcher.match(line_info_raw)
if not line_info_parsed:
continue
indent = len(line_info_parsed.group(1))
key = line_info_parsed.group(2).strip()
value = line_info_parsed.group(3).strip()
# Pop indentation stack
while indent <= indent_stack[-1][0]:
del indent_stack[-1]
# Insert information into 'info'.
cur_info = indent_stack[-1][1]
if value == "":
if key == "Descriptors":
empty_list = []
cur_info[key] = empty_list
indent_stack.append([indent, empty_list])
else:
empty_dict = {}
cur_info.append({key:empty_dict})
indent_stack.append([indent, empty_dict])
elif key == "Prop":
prop_parsed = prop_matcher.match(value)
if not prop_parsed:
raise ValueError(
"Failed to parse prop while getting avb information.")
cur_info.append({key:{prop_parsed.group(1):prop_parsed.group(2)}})
else:
cur_info[key] = value
return info

def test_ParseAvbInfo(self):
avb_info_string = """
Footer version: 1.0
Image size: 9999999 bytes
Original image size: 8888888 bytes
VBMeta offset: 7777777
VBMeta size: 1111 bytes
--
Minimum libavb version: 1.0
Header Block: 222 bytes
Authentication Block: 333 bytes
Auxiliary Block: 888 bytes
Public key (sha1): abababababababababababababababababababab
Algorithm: SHA256_RSA2048
Rollback Index: 0
Flags: 0
Rollback Index Location: 0
Release String: 'avbtool 1.3.0'
Descriptors:
Hashtree descriptor:
Version of dm-verity: 1
Image Size: 8888888 bytes
Tree Offset: 8888888
Tree Size: 44444 bytes
Data Block Size: 4444 bytes
Hash Block Size: 4444 bytes
FEC num roots: 0
FEC offset: 0
FEC size: 0 bytes
Hash Algorithm: sha1
Partition Name: partition-name
Salt: cdcdcdcdcdcdcdcdcdcdcdcdcdcdcdcdcdcdcdcd
Root Digest: efefefefefefefefefefefefefefefefefef
Flags: 0
Prop: prop.key -> 'prop.value'
"""
self.assertEqual(
{
'Footer version': '1.0',
'Image size': '9999999 bytes',
'Original image size': '8888888 bytes',
'VBMeta offset': '7777777',
'VBMeta size': '1111 bytes',
'Minimum libavb version': '1.0',
'Header Block': '222 bytes',
'Authentication Block': '333 bytes',
'Auxiliary Block': '888 bytes',
'Public key (sha1)': 'abababababababababababababababababababab',
'Algorithm': 'SHA256_RSA2048',
'Rollback Index': '0',
'Flags': '0',
'Rollback Index Location': '0',
'Release String': "'avbtool 1.3.0'",
'Descriptors': [
{
'Hashtree descriptor': {
'Version of dm-verity': '1',
'Image Size': '8888888 bytes',
'Tree Offset': '8888888',
'Tree Size': '44444 bytes',
'Data Block Size': '4444 bytes',
'Hash Block Size': '4444 bytes',
'FEC num roots': '0',
'FEC offset': '0',
'FEC size': '0 bytes',
'Hash Algorithm': 'sha1',
'Partition Name': 'partition-name',
'Salt': 'cdcdcdcdcdcdcdcdcdcdcdcdcdcdcdcdcdcdcdcd',
'Root Digest': 'efefefefefefefefefefefefefefefefefef',
'Flags': '0',
}
},
{
'Prop': {
'prop.key': 'prop.value',
}
},
],
},
ParseAvbInfo(avb_info_string),
)
